THE TIGHT WHITE COLLAR (288 pp.)Grace Metalious Julian Messner ($3.95).
Novelist Metalious' latest effort, again designed to prove that New England is a place where people can get into trouble with their skis off, bears the same relation to her first two books that a B-girl does to a prostitute: its implied promise is sex in return for money, but what it delivers is merely a phony hotel room key and a whiff of perfume.
